Gał
Polish
Etymology
From a Slavic pet form of Latin Gallus (“Gaul”), common in medieval Europe.
Pronunciation
- IPA(key): /ɡaw/
- Rhymes: -aw
- Syllabification: Gał
Proper noun
Gał m pers or f
- a masculine surname
- a feminine surname
Declension
Masculine surname:
Declension of Gał
singular | plural | |
---|---|---|
nominative | Gał | Gałowie |
genitive | Gała | Gałów |
dative | Gałowi | Gałom |
accusative | Gała | Gałów |
instrumental | Gałem | Gałami |
locative | Gale | Gałach |
vocative | Gale | Gałowie |
The feminine surname is indeclinable.
